    Flooring Installation Questions You Should Ask Before Signing a Contract

    Picking out a new floor is the fun part. You get to look at samples and touch the textures. You can imagine how your home will look once it is all finished. But after the shopping is done, you must find someone to put it in. This part can be a little stressful. A bad job can ruin even the most expensive hardwood or tile. 

    Before you sign any papers, treat the process like an interview. You are hiring someone to come into your home and change the foundation. You need to know how they work and what they cover. Asking the right questions about your flooring installation prevents huge headaches.

    10 Vital Questions to Ask Your Flooring Contractor

    Here are the most important things you should discuss with your contractor before they start.

    1. Who is actually doing the work?

    Some companies sell you the floor but then hire another crew to install it. You need to know if the person in the showroom is the one who will do the labor. Workers might be employees or outside contractors. It helps to know if a boss will be on-site every day to answer your questions.

    2. Is the subfloor prep included in the price?

    A new floor is only as good as the surface underneath it. If your subfloor is uneven or rotting, the new planks will fail or creak. Ask if the price covers fixing high spots or dips. You should also know what they charge if they find water damage under your old carpet.

    3. How will you handle the transitions?

    Transitions are the strips in doorways where two different types of floors meet. If these are done poorly, they look cheap and can cause trips. Ask if they use matching wood or generic metal strips. You want the new floor to sit flush with the floors in other rooms.

    4. What is the plan for moisture testing?

    If you are putting wood or vinyl over concrete, moisture is a big enemy. Professionals do not just guess if a floor is dry. Ask if they test the concrete for moisture before they start. You should also check if they will use a plastic barrier to block water from the floor.

    5. What are the cleanup and disposal rules?

    Tearing out an old floor is a very messy and dusty job. You do not want a pile of old carpet sitting on your lawn for weeks. Ask if the removal of the old floor is included in the total price. Find out if they take the trash away or if you need to rent a bin.

    6. What kind of warranty do you offer?

    There are two types of warranties to track. One is for the material, and the other is for the labor. Ask if they will fix a loose board for free in six months. You need to know how many years the labor warranty lasts and what specific problems it covers.

    7. What is the payment schedule?

    Be careful of any contractor who asks for all the money at the start. That is a major warning sign. Ask how much of a deposit is needed to start. Most pros ask for a payment when the work is halfway done and a final payment after the walkthrough.

    8. How long will the materials acclimate?

    Wood and some vinyl need to sit in your house to get used to the temperature and humidity. If they install it right off the truck, the floor might shrink or grow later. Ask how many days the boxes need to stay in your room before the crew starts working.

    9. Will you move the furniture and appliances?

    Do not assume the installers will move your heavy sofa or fridge. Some crews charge extra for this, while others expect the room to be empty. Ask who is responsible for moving big items. You also need to know if they will disconnect and reconnect your gas stove.

    10. How do you handle baseboards and trim?

    When a new floor goes in, the baseboards usually have to come off. Some crews are careful and put the old ones back on. Others might break them and tell you to buy new ones. Ask if they include the cost of removing and replacing the trim in their bid.

    Conclusion

    Picking the right team for your home is a big deal, so you should never feel like you have to rush. A pro will be glad to walk you through these points because it prevents confusion later on. It is much better to talk about the crew, the prep work, and the moisture tests now than to have a problem in the middle of the job. 

    Be sure you also understand the cleanup plan and the labor warranty before you hand over any money. Getting everything in writing keeps your project on track and protects your bank account. Doing your homework today means you can just relax and enjoy your brand-new look. Following these simple steps is the best way to ensure a stress-free and successful flooring installation.
